Translated decisions
The translations are mainly provided by The Supreme Court of Norway. Translations are provided
for decisions heard in divisions by five justices, in Grand Chamber (eleven justices) and in plenary sessions.
Some decisions by the Appeals Selection Committee may also be provided in a translated version.
In most cases only a summary of the decision is translated. The complete text is available for selected
decisions. Translations of decisions from The Supreme Court dated from 2008 and beyond are freely available. Other types of translated decisions are freely available for one year
after they have been published at Lovdata.
